A specialist insurance provider in Cardiff is seeking a Claims/Prospect Assessor to evaluate Property and Employment claims. The role involves interpreting legal expenses insurance policies while ensuring high-quality customer service.
Candidates should possess a law degree or relevant qualifications, along with customer service experience, analytical skills, and attention to detail. This position offers a hybrid working model, making it an excellent opportunity for those looking to thrive in a dynamic environ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Arc Legal Group
✨Know Your Legal Stuff
Brush up on your understanding of legal expenses insurance policies. Be ready to discuss how you would interpret these policies in real-life scenarios, as this will show your analytical skills and attention to detail.
✨Customer Service is Key
Prepare examples from your past experiences where you provided exceptional customer service. This role values high-quality customer interactions, so demonstrating your ability to handle claims with empathy and professionalism will set you apart.
✨Showcase Your Analytical Skills
Think of specific instances where you had to analyse complex information or make decisions based on data. Be prepared to explain your thought process during the interview, as this will highlight your suitability for evaluating claims.
